The Junior Dance Committee announces the patronesses and the order of dances with tunes for the Junior Dance to be held riday evening from 9.30 to 4 o'clock in the Union.
The complete grouping of boxes for the Junior Dance will be announced in tomorrow's CRIMSON, and on subsequent days through Friday daily announcements will be made by the committee. In accordance with the custom of previous years, the committee requests that girls do not wear flowers, but strongly advises box-chairmen to have cut flowers in the boxes and for decorating the table. The committee will supply the punch, punch-bowl, and glasses for the various boxes.
Fourteen patronesses are announced, as follows: Mrs. C. F. Adams, Mrs. F. J. Bradlee, Mrs. C. M. Cabot, Mrs. A. L. Chute, Mrs. Alvah Crocker, Mrs. A. F. Higgins, Mrs. A. L. Lowell, Mrs. Matthew Luce, Mrs. L. B. McCagg, Mrs. A. G. Morse, Mrs. G. S. Mumford, Mrs. G. S. Parker, Mrs. P. S. Sears, Mrs. Alexander Steinert.
The first dance will begin at 10.00 and if time remains at the end, cut-in dancing will be allowed.
